Compensation Lawyers Are a Force in Real Estate Transactions

Posted on: 7 July 2023

When it comes to real estate, transactions are complex and involve all sorts of legal issues. From property ownership disputes to construction defects and zoning regulations, there are numerous areas that can attract disputes between parties in a real estate transaction. Yes, a real estate lawyer can offer valuable legal support and guidance in some of these areas, but it's also important to acknowledge the key role that compensation lawyers play in the resolution of real estate disputes.

What do compensation lawyers do?

Compensation lawyers specialise in obtaining compensation for damages, losses or injuries that their clients have suffered due to someone else's negligence or actions. In the world of real estate, compensation lawyers can help to recover damages for a number of different issues, such as personal injuries, contract breaches and property damage.

When are compensation lawyers needed?

One popular scenario that calls for compensation lawyers is when a real estate transaction fails to materialise due to a breach of contract. For example, if a seller changes their mind in the final hour or omits personal information about a property, it may lead to significant financial losses for the buyer. Compensation lawyers can be there to help the buyer if they wish to pursue the recovery of damages. 

Compensation lawyers can also be useful in a case where a real estate transaction has been finalised, but the buyer later finds that their new property has significant problems or defects that weren't disclosed prior to the sale. In such cases, the buyer can claim damages for remediation, repair or other costs related to the defects. Additionally, compensation lawyers can help somebody claim damages from injuries that were suffered on a property, such as an accident caused by hazardous materials.
